Output 20522d8b05fd9472d171affa724deab1e8b58a83676a97835a9f53af9709f988:0

value
12579561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c65ccacada00baf11c431648cef47d80b9ac080 OP_EQUAL
address
3QhaA3DLGmRsnH8RAmhRwQQ1eb6We4iMKn
transaction
20522d8b05fd9472d171affa724deab1e8b58a83676a97835a9f53af9709f988
confirmations
343325
spent
true